Changelog¶
v2.0.0 (2021-11-11)¶
Breaking Changes¶
Must use Minecraft version 1.18+
Many namespaces have been updated

Please pay close attention to the new API setup. This is vital to allow for packs to be bundlable so I took advantage of the 1.18 removed limits to rename some badly named objectives.
Features¶
PlayerDB can now be bundled! Checkout the usage section on the wiki to learn more!
Essentially, this allows you to ship your datapack with PlayerDB included allowing your users to only need to download your pack!
